    Read as, First Attempts at Poetry

    I wanted mother's eyes to shine brighter than any
    saw-toothed coastline, than any Sunday morning
    Hallelujah, or a sunflower bulged to blossom. Wanted
    her hip's rhythm swing in every syllable, stomping
    thunderclaps into wood-slatted boards. Her feet followed
    down the dirt painted path, all the way home. Pieces
    from the hallway picture splintered in knuckles, calloused
    and craggy as his pursed lips railing against the wind
    in his voice’s hoarse box. Wanted shard-teeth gnashed
    with a bitten tongue and silence. I wanted her soft
    voice and his Mack-truck rumble caught in
    my poetry’s slow, blue ring.
